Transaction db94478895cd550682e04fc550c68f06b8e950068b8060d052ae2e2bfe5a0fa9
1 Input
1 Output
-
db94478895cd550682e04fc550c68f06b8e950068b8060d052ae2e2bfe5a0fa9:0
- value
- 23660233
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 b2daf14230ff69909235ec9cce56427c7289b6aa OP_EQUAL
- address
- 3HziV5KhX3fzyrHgRTeLRiWFkqx2vMjauK